2024 results
Winning party: Labour
Majority: 4581 (9.29%)
| Candidate | Party | Votes |
|---|---|---|
| Sarah Sackman | Labour Party | 21857 |
| Alex Deane | Conservative and Unionist Party | 17276 |
| Sarah Hoyle | Liberal Democrats | 3375 |
| Steve Parsons | Green Party | 3107 |
| Giuseppe Pezzulli | Reform UK | 2598 |
| Brendan Patrick Donnelly | Rejoin EU | 486 |
| Katharine Margaret Murphy | Party Of Women | 318 |
| Michael Shad | Independent | 272 |
